The Biggest Pros and Cons

The 1987 Catalina 30 Tall Ship Mark II is a popular sailboat known for its blend of performance, comfort, and classic design. Here are some pros and cons to consider:

Pros

Tall Mast for Improved Performance: The "Tall Ship" designation means this model features a taller mast compared to the standard Catalina 30, providing increased sail area for better light-wind performance and improved overall speed.

Spacious Interior: The Mark II layout offers a comfortable and roomy cabin with ample headroom, making it suitable for extended cruising and liveaboard options.

Solid Construction: Known for its sturdy fiberglass hull and reliable build quality, the Catalina 30 is durable and capable of handling a variety of sailing conditions.

Good Balance of Performance and Comfort: This model strikes a nice balance between cruising comfort and sailing performance, appealing to sailors who want versatility.

Popular and Well-Supported: With a large owner community and plentiful aftermarket parts, maintenance and upgrades are relatively straightforward.

Cons

Older Design: While classic, the 1987 design lacks some modern amenities and innovations found in newer boats, which may require upgrades to meet current expectations.

Moderate Upwind Performance: Despite the taller mast, the Catalina 30 is generally not considered a high-performance racer, and its upwind ability can be average compared to more performance-oriented boats.

Engine and Systems May Need Attention: Given its age, the original engine and onboard systems may require maintenance or replacement to ensure reliability.

Interior Layout Limitations: While spacious, some sailors find the interior layout a bit dated or less optimized compared to newer designs.

Keel and Draft Considerations: The fixed keel offers stability but may limit access to shallow waters compared to boats with lifting keels or shoal drafts.
